[QUOTE=FunkMetalBass;13598216]Anybody here decent with computers? I can't figure out why my computer wont recognize the new harddrive I've put in it.[/QUOTE]

How old is the motherboard? If the motherboard is too old it might not recognize the newer hardware that you put in. This happens a lot if the technology of the newer device was developed after the motherboard was made. For example, there is a new kind of RAM now and any motherboard that was made before it came out will not recognize it.

[quote=FunkMetalBass;13598216]Anybody here decent with computers? I can't figure out why my computer wont recognize the new harddrive I've put in it.[/quote]


Have you removed the jumper on the rear of the device to make it a slave?


Also you might want to go to:

control panel -> Administrative tools -> computer management -> storage (right hand side of the window) -> disk management

from there it should show up the drive, and you should be able to format it so it becomes recognised by the machine.

[quote=FunkMetalBass;13598272]Okay, I initialized the disk and now it's online but is unallocated.

Do I need to partition it or something? If so, primary partitioning?[/quote]


Just a primary partition unless you want to split it into two with separate drive letters. Then just select the format type (NTFS is best) and let her rip.

It will take a while though to do a proper format rather than a quick one.
